DS1340C-33#
Analog Devices Inc.
The DS1340 is a real-time clock (RTC)/calendar that is pin compatible and functionally equivalent to the ST M41T00, including the software clock calibration. The device additionally provides trickle-charge capability on the VBACKUP pin, a lower timekeeping voltage, and an oscillator STOP flag. Block access of the register map is identical to the ST device. Two additional registers, which are accessed individually, are required for the trickle charger and flag. The clock/calendar provides seconds, minutes, hours, day, date, month, and year information. A built-in power-sense circuit detects power failures and automatically switches to the backup supply. DS1374C-33#T&R
Analog Devices Inc.
The DS1374 is a 32-bit binary counter designed to continuously count time in seconds. An additional counter generates a periodic alarm or serves as a watchdog timer. If disabled, this counter can be used as 3 bytes of nonvolatile (NV) RAM. Separate output pins are provided for an interrupt and a square wave at one of four selectable frequencies. A precision temperature-compensated reference and comparator circuit monitor the status of VCC to detect power failures, provide a reset output, and automatically switch to the backup supply when necessary.Additionally, the reset pin is monitored as a pushbutton input for externally generating a reset. DS1501YZ+T&R
Analog Devices Inc.
The DS1501/DS1511 are full-function, year 2000-compliant real-time clock/calendars (RTCs) with an RTC alarm, watchdog timer, power-on reset, battery monitors, 256 bytes NV SRAM, and a 32.768kHz output. User access to all registers within the DS1501/DS1511 is accomplished with a byte-wide interface, as shown in Figure 8. The RTC registers contain century, year, month, date, day, hours, minutes, and seconds data in 24-hour binary-coded decimal (BCD) format. DS1308U-18+
Analog Devices Inc.
The DS1308 serial real-time clock (RTC) is a low-power, full binary-coded decimal (BCD) clock/calendar plus 56 bytes of NV RAM. Address and data are transferred serially through an I²C interface. The clock/calendar provides seconds, minutes, hours, day, date, month, and year information. The end of the month date is automatically adjusted for months with fewer than 31 days, including corrections for leap year. The clock operates in either the 24-hour or 12-hour format with an AM/PM indicator. DS1343E-3+
Analog Devices Inc.
The DS1343/DS1344 low-current real-time clocks (RTCs) are timekeeping devices that provide an extremely low standby current, permitting longer life from a backup supply source. The devices also support high-ESR crystals, broadening the pool of usable crystals for the devices. The clock/calendar provides seconds, minutes, hours, day, date, month, and year information. The date at the end of the month is automatically adjusted for months with fewer than 31 days, including corrections for leap year. The clock operates in either 24-hour or 12-hour format with an active-low AM/PM indicator.Address and data are transferred serially through an SPI™ or 3-wire interface. Two programmable time-of-day alarms are provided. Each alarm can generate an interrupt on a combination of seconds, minutes, hours, and day. Don't-care states can be inserted into one or more fields if it is desired for them to be ignored for the alarm condition. The time-of-day alarms can be programmed to assert two different interrupt outputs, or they can be combined to assert one common interrupt output. ICM7555ISA+
Analog Devices Inc.
The Maxim ICM7555 and ICM7556 are respectively singleand dual general-purpose RC timers capable of generatingaccurate time delays or frequencies. The primaryfeature is an extremely low supply current, making thisdevice ideal for battery-powered systems. Additional featuresinclude low THRESHOLD, active-low TRIGGER, and active-low RESETcurrents, a wide operating supply voltage range, andimproved performance at high frequencies.These CMOS low-power devices offer significant performanceadvantages over the standard 555 and 556 bipolartimers. DS3231M+
Analog Devices Inc.
The DS3231M is a low-cost, extremely accurate, I2C real-time clock (RTC). The device incorporates a battery input and maintains accurate timekeeping when main power to the device is interrupted. The integration of the microelectromechanical systems (MEMS) resonator enhances the long-term accuracy of the device and reduces the piece-part count in a manufacturing line. The DS3231M is available in the same footprint as the popular DS3231 RTC.The RTC maintains seconds, minutes, hours, day, date, month, and year information. The date at the end of the month is automatically adjusted for months with fewer than 31 days, including corrections for leap year. The clock operates in either the 24-hour or 12-hour format with an active-low AM/PM indicator. Two programmable time-of-day alarms and a 1Hz output are provided. Address and data are transferred serially through an I2C bidirectional bus. A precision temperature-compensated voltage reference and comparator circuit monitors the status of VCC to detect power failures, to provide a reset output, and to automatically switch to the backup supply when necessary. Additionally, the active-low RST pin is monitored as a pushbutton input for generating a microprocessor reset. LTC6948IUFD-1#TRPBF
Analog Devices Inc.
The LTC6948 is a high performance, low noise, 6.39GHz phase-locked loop (PLL) with a fully integrated VCO, including a reference divider, phase-frequency detector (PFD), ultralow noise charge pump, fractional feedback divider, and VCO output divider.The fractional divider uses an advanced, 4th order ΔΣ modulator which provides exceptionally low spurious levels.
